要約(英語): We developed a small coil and oscillator system for the hyperthermia of magnetic nanoparticles. The inner diameter and the length of the coil are 50 Φ and 60 mm, and we used them for the mice experiments. The frequency is 100 kHz, and the magnetic field is higher than 34.6 kA/m for the 5-Turn coil. Some experimental result is positive, and therefore we try to extend the system size for the human body in the same frequency and the same magnetic field intensity. Using the scale law in physics, and the coil is 500 Φ diameter, 600 mm length, and 5-Turn, but the magnetic field intensity and the frequency are the same as the present system. We design the instrument parameters. Fortunately, these design parameters are realistic to make a large device using the present electric parts in the market.
